What is a 7.5 fuse for car and why it matters

The 7.5 fuse for car is a small, replaceable safety device that sits in the vehicle fuse box. It is a blade style automotive fuse rated at 7.5 amperes and is designed to interrupt current when a circuit draws more than its rating. According to FuseBoxCheck, this rating is common for protecting low-to-moderate current accessories while keeping wiring safe from overheating. Using the correct fuse rating helps prevent melted insulation, melted wires, and potential fires. When a fuse blows, it is usually a signal that a circuit has experienced an overload or short. Replacing it with a higher-rated fuse without diagnosing the cause is unsafe and can mask underlying problems. In modern vehicles you may find several 7.5 fuse assignments, including small lighting, infotainment, and control circuits. Always start by identifying the circuit the fuse protects and inspect for obvious faults before replacing the fuse. How to identify a 7.5 amp fuse in a car fuse box

Identifying a 7.5 amp fuse starts with reading the fuse itself and consulting the fuse box diagram. On many blade fuses, the amperage is printed directly on the body, for example 7.5A. The fuse box cover often includes a labeled diagram showing which circuit each position protects. Do not rely on color alone, as color coding can vary by maker and model. When you pull a fuse, use a fuse puller or insulated pliers and inspect the tiny metal strip inside—no continuity indicates a blown fuse. Always replace with a new 7.5A fuse of the same rating and style; mismatching ratings can create new hazards or damage other components. Keep spare fuses in your toolkit, and refer to your owner’s manual for the exact circuit mapping. If you are uncertain, seek guidance from a qualified technician. Safety considerations when handling car fuses

Electrical work in a car can be hazardous if proper precautions are not followed. Begin by turning off the ignition and removing the key, then disconnecting the negative battery terminal to reduce the risk of arcing. Wear eye protection and use insulated tools to handle fuses. Avoid wearing jewelry that could accidentally bridge contacts. Work in a well-lit area and keep a clean workspace to prevent losing small fuses. Never touch metal prongs with bare hands, and never replace a fuse while the circuit is powered. If you smell burning, see melted insulation, or notice warm fuse holders, stop and seek professional help. How to replace a 7.5 fuse safely

Follow these steps to replace a 7.5 fuse correctly:

  1. Park the car, set the parking brake, and turn off the ignition.
  2. Locate the fuse box and open the cover. Use the diagram to find the 7.5A slot.
  3. Remove the blown fuse with a fuse puller, insulated pliers, or a plastic tool. Inspect the fuse for a broken metal strip.
  4. Insert a fresh 7.5A fuse of the same style into the slot, ensuring it sits firmly.
  5. Recheck all connections and replace the fuse box cover.
  6. Start the car and test the circuit. If the fuse blows again, do not continue guessing—there is an underlying fault that needs diagnosis.

Testing a 7.5 fuse and circuit

Testing confirms whether the fuse and its circuit are really at fault. With ignition off and the battery disconnected, remove the 7.5A fuse and use a multimeter to check continuity across the fuse terminals. A good fuse shows continuity; a blown fuse does not. Reinsert a known good 7.5A fuse and recheck the related circuit by turning the ignition to the accessory position and observing operation. If the circuit operates normally, the fuse replacement was correct. If the fuse blows again, there is likely a short or overload further downstream that requires diagnosis. In some cases, a temporary diagnostic approach, such as disconnecting devices on the circuit one by one, can help pinpoint the exact point of failure. Common mistakes when dealing with 7.5 fuses

To avoid recurring issues, watch out for common errors:

  • Replacing a blown fuse with a higher rated fuse to hide a fault
  • Assuming all 7.5A fuses are interchangeable across all circuits
  • Removing or replacing fuses while the system is still powered
  • Overlooking aftermarket wiring that can create new faults
  • Failing to consult the vehicle manual for circuit mapping

Why a 7.5 fuse blows and how to diagnose

A fuse blows when a circuit draws more current than the fuse can safely pass. Repeated blows point to an underlying issue such as a short to ground, damaged insulation, or a failing component connected to the circuit. After verifying the circuit diagram, inspect wires for chafing, pinched insulation, or moisture. If you discover a damaged section, repair or replace the wiring and re-test with a fresh 7.5A fuse. Persistent issues can indicate a more complex electrical problem that requires professional assessment. Are slow-blow fuses better for certain circuits?

Slow-blow fuses tolerate brief surges and are useful for motors and devices with inrush current. Fast-acting fuses protect sensitive electronics. Use the type specified for each circuit in the vehicle manual.
